How to travel from Porthcawl to Ogmore-by-Sea

Porthcawl and Ogmore-by-Sea are two popular seaside towns in South Wales, UK. They are located just a few miles apart, so it is easy to travel between them.

Language

The official language of Wales is Welsh, but English is also widely spoken. You will be able to get by in English in both Porthcawl and Ogmore-by-Sea.

Currency

The currency of Wales is the British pound sterling (£).

Distance

The distance between Porthcawl and Ogmore-by-Sea is approximately 4 miles (6 kilometers).

How to reach

There are several ways to travel from Porthcawl to Ogmore-by-Sea:

  • By car: The quickest way to travel between Porthcawl and Ogmore-by-Sea is by car. The journey takes approximately 10 minutes.
  • By bus: There is a regular bus service between Porthcawl and Ogmore-by-Sea. The journey takes approximately 20 minutes.
  • By train: There is a train station in Porthcawl, but there is no direct train service to Ogmore-by-Sea. You will need to change trains at Bridgend.

Where to go

There are several things to see and do in Porthcawl and Ogmore-by-Sea. Here are a few of our favorites:

  • Porthcawl Beach: Porthcawl Beach is a popular sandy beach that is great for swimming, sunbathing, and surfing.
  • Ogmore Castle: Ogmore Castle is a 12th-century castle that is located on the outskirts of Ogmore-by-Sea.
  • The Wales Coast Path: The Wales Coast Path is a long-distance footpath that runs along the entire coast of Wales. The section of the path that runs between Porthcawl and Ogmore-by-Sea is particularly beautiful.
